My Therapy Style

I am a Licensed Professional Counselor with over five years' counseling experience. I have worked with individuals with a wide range of concerns including trauma, depression, anxiety, mood, personality disorders, low self esteem, life transitions, and grief/loss amongst other areas.

My counseling style is nurturing and client-centered. I believe in treating everyone with respect, sensitivity, and compassion, and I don't believe in stigmatizing labels. My approach combines cognitive-behavioral, dialectical behavioral, trauma-focused, amongst other modalities. I will tailor our dialog and treatment plan to meet your unique and specific needs.

It takes courage to seek for a more fulfilling and happier life and to take the first steps towards a change. If you are ready to take that step I am here to support and empower you.
